Four Arrested as Telangana Police Crack Nalgonda Family Murder Case in Three Days

Hyderabad, June 2026: Telangana Police have solved the sensational quadruple murder case that shocked Nalgonda district with the arrest of four accused, including the prime suspect, within three days of the crime. Investigators revealed that the killings were the result of a carefully planned conspiracy driven by personal enmity, financial disputes and a motive to rob cash and gold ornaments from the victims.

Nalgonda district Superintendent of Police Sharat Chandra Pawar said the breakthrough was achieved through an intensive investigation that relied on CCTV footage, technical surveillance, scientific evidence and meticulous questioning of suspects. The swift probe enabled police to unravel one of the district’s most disturbing murder cases in recent years.

The victims, Mohammed Sultan (45), his wife Haseena (38), their son Muzammil (20), and daughter Apsara (14), were found dead in their residence in Telangana Colony on June 22. Their bodies were discovered in a decomposed state after neighbours alerted authorities about a foul smell emanating from the house.

Police have identified the prime accused as Syed Aslam, who is related to the victims. His wife Tabassum, along with two alleged accomplices, Sohail and jeweller Hemanth Kumar, have also been arrested for their roles in the conspiracy and the subsequent disposal of the stolen valuables.

According to investigators, the motive behind the murders stemmed from an unresolved financial dispute. About a year ago, Haseena had reportedly lent Rs 1 lakh to Tabassum and Aslam. When Aslam later sought another loan of the same amount, Haseena refused and instead demanded repayment of the earlier debt. Police said this refusal sparked resentment, leading the couple to allegedly plot the family’s murder.

Investigators revealed that Aslam meticulously planned the crime after watching videos on YouTube. In the early hours of June 20, he allegedly waited outside Sultan’s residence and attacked Haseena when she stepped outside the house.

Hearing her screams, Sultan and their son Muzammil rushed out, only to be fatally stabbed by the accused. Police said Aslam then entered the house in search of the couple’s 14-year-old daughter, Apsara, who had reportedly hidden beneath a bed in fear. She was allegedly dragged out and killed, making the incident even more horrific.

After murdering all four family members, the accused allegedly looted cash, jewellery and important documents from the house before fleeing the scene.

Initially, investigators suspected the deaths might have resulted from suicide because of the advanced state of decomposition. However, post-mortem examinations confirmed that all four victims had been murdered, prompting the formation of a special investigation team.

Following extensive questioning of relatives and examination of digital evidence, police tracked down the suspects and arrested all four accused.

During the operation, police recovered a Mahindra Marazzo vehicle allegedly used in the crime, Rs 30.04 lakh in cash, five tolas of melted gold, the knife believed to have been used in the murders, three mobile phones, blood-stained clothing and several land and bank-related documents.

All four accused were produced before a local court, which remanded them to judicial custody. Police said further investigations are continuing to establish the complete sequence of events and determine whether anyone else was involved in planning or facilitating the crime.
